      We scheduled installation for solar panels in January 2024, and the installation still isn't complete. Obsidian reported to both Service Finance and *************************** Electric Cooperative that it was completed as of March 1, 2024. When GCEC came on March 4, 2024 to connect our service they notified us that the system was not on and couldn't be connected. When we contacted Obsidian, they said that the installation was NOT complete, and they were waiting on several parts. Meanwhile, our sales contact at Obsidian quit and we have had a lot of trouble getting through to them to verify the status of our installation. Our contact at the installation sub-contractor communicated that they were still waiting on another part. That part arrived last week and we were told that the sub-contractor would be out on Sunday, April 21, 2024 to attach the remaining part. He never showed. When we got through to him yesterday he said that Obsidian hasn't paid him for the work completed so far, so he is waiting for them to pay him before he installs the final piece. Meanwhile, we lodged a complaint with Service Finance because we have had to make two payments on our non-functional system because they were told it was completed. So I'm paying for something I can't use. Obsidian is the worst contractor I have ever used--and I built an entire house acting as the General Contractor. The contact numbers on their website are non-functional so you can't get through to anyone to find out the status of anything. I want Obsidian to pay their subcontractor so we can get the final piece installed and the system operational. I'd also like a refund of the $700 we've paid Service Finance for a supposedly finished system that hasn't worked yet.

      I hired Obsidian Solar to install my inverters and Batteries, when ************ filed bankruptcy and couldn't finish the job. Now Obsidian Solar is not finishing their job, either. I have contacted the *********** ***************** even Project Managers so I can get contact with any person that can help me with the most simple issue. It seems that Obsidian Solar did not link our inverters to the correct account, or maybe they didn't do a site transfer to even create an account for us. But our Inverters are not linked to our account, or our electrical meter, or our electrical account. So all of the solar power that is being produced by our $130,000 system is not being harnessed by our meter, all because one person has not done their job properly. Or in fact, multiple people have not done their jobs properly. And the solution from Solar Edge (The Inverter Manufacturer) is so simple, to just contact them with the case number that we have provided to them, and then they could take the proper steps to identify which is our correct account, or whether they even created one. My electrical bill is between $500-600 every month, and it is because my meter isn't even connected to my solar panels at all! I feel like I have been scammed. I have 63 Solar Panels on my roof, and my electrical in my house is still not using ANY of the power that the panels are creating. Obsidian Solar needs contact Solar Edge with the case number, and resolve this, because the issue obviously lies with them. How do you not have the capability to do a site transfer, when it takes 30 seconds on the internet.
